Ageyban II, who was also known as Geyban and Guaybana II, led the Tano rebellion of 1511 in Puerto Rico against the Spanish settlers. Many Tano implements and techniques were copied directly by the Europeans, including the boho (straw hut) and the hamaca (hammock), the musical instrument known as the maracas, and the method of making cassava bread.
